get loadable modules
Get-Module -ListAvailable
get primary DC (PDC)
Netdom Query Fsmo
Get Service names
Get-Service | Where-Object {$_.displayName.StartsWith("watch")} | Select name
get list of services that start with watch* (case sensitive)
Get-Service | Where-Object {$_.displayName.StartsWith("watch")} | Start-Service Get-Service | Where-Object {$_.displayName.StartsWith("watch")} | Stop-Service Get-Service | Where-Object {$_.displayName.StartsWith("watch")} | Restart-Service
Get Group Memberships of AD-Object
Get-ADPrincipalGroupMembership -identity <USER>

robocopy
robocopy F:\SOURCE D:\DESTINATION\ /MIR /FFT /Z /W:5 /tee /log:RobocopySync.log
- /MIR specifies that robocopy should mirror the source directory and the destination directory. Beware that this may delete files at the destination.
- /FFT uses fat file timing instead of NTFS. This means the granularity is a bit less precise.
- /W:5 reduces the wait time between failures to 5 seconds instead of the 30 second default.
- /Z ensures robocopy can resume the transfer of a large file in mid-file instead of restarting.
- /XA:H makes robocopy ignore hidden files, usually these will be system files that we’re not interested in.
- /log:RobocopySync.log write output into logfile instead stdout. Use in combination with /tee to get output to stdout AND logfile
- /COPY:copyflag[s] what to COPY for files (default is /COPY:DAT). (copyflags : D=Data, A=Attributes, T=Timestamps). (S=Security=NTFS ACLs, O=Owner info, U=aUditing info).
